**Dedupe stuck at 0%?** If the Mergewell customer dedupe job sits idle after a release, it's almost always a stale lock left by the previous run. Hop into the admin panel, clear the lock under Jobs > Dedupe, and requeue. If records still won't merge, check that the match-rules bundle shipped with the release — Renata's team sometimes tags it late. To requeue manually against the staging API, authenticate with the token below.

login token, yajeg-fawif: eyJhbGciOiJIUzI1NiIsInR5cCI6IkpXVCJ9.eyJzdWIiOiIEdPQYnZXaZIn0.HSRTnYZBx0Qc

## Environment Variables: Log Sampling

The Mosswick gateway is extremely chatty, so releases must ship with `LOG_SAMPLE_RATE=0.05` to keep ingestion costs sane. Raising it above 0.2 requires sign-off. Error-level logs are never sampled. Directly beneath the sampling rate, the env file must carry the log-shipper credential on its own line.

vault entry, fadup-tagag: RELAY_SECRET8=2fd92179

Quick heads-up on Pinwheel UI versioning: we cut a minor release every sprint, and anything touching component props needs a changeset file in the PR. No changeset, no merge — the bot will nag you. Majors are rare and go through the design council first. The full policy, with examples of what counts as breaking, lives on the internal page below.

wiki page, bahip-yahip: https://grafana.qirvanlabs.corp/browse/display/projects/cc3a1b9dbfc9